1. Retro 1960s Bash

Throw it back to the decade they were born with a groovy 1960s-themed party. Think tie-dye, lava lamps, and vinyl records. Encourage guests to dress in mod outfits, peace signs, and bell bottoms. Decorate with psychedelic patterns, daisies, and VW bus props. Serve classic treats like deviled eggs, Jell-O molds, and soda pop in glass bottles. Set up a record player or playlist of ‘60s hits from The Beatles, The Supremes, and Jimi Hendrix. Add a photo booth with vintage props for lasting memories. It’s a celebration of the era that shaped them—and a nod to the beginning of their incredible journey.

2. Wine & Paint Garden Party

Host a serene yet social outdoor wine and paint party. Set up easels and canvases in a garden or backyard with plenty of natural light and blooms. Provide paint supplies and bring in a local artist or YouTube tutorial for inspiration. Serve wine flights with cheese boards, fruit, and tapas-style snacks. Guests can sip and create their own masterpieces, which they’ll take home as party favors. Soft jazz or acoustic music enhances the ambiance. It’s a perfect blend of creativity, relaxation, and social connection—ideal for the birthday honoree who enjoys elegance with a twist of fun.

7. Casino Royale Night

Transform your home or venue into a sleek casino for the evening. Hire dealers or use DIY blackjack, poker, and roulette tables with fake money or poker chips. Serve martinis “shaken, not stirred” and hors d’oeuvres. Encourage James Bond-style attire. You can even offer small prizes for chip leaders at the end. This high-stakes theme brings out everyone’s competitive side while keeping the energy elegant and exciting.

8. Murder Mystery Dinner

For something interactive and dramatic, host a murder mystery dinner where each guest plays a character. Choose a kit or download a themed storyline—whether set in a 1920s speakeasy, Hollywood mansion, or haunted manor. Decorate accordingly, and serve a dinner that fits the setting. The birthday person can be the detective or the surprise villain. It’s immersive fun and keeps everyone engaged throughout the night.
